A red flag in a background check is anything alarming or concerning about a persons past. This could be a history of breaking the law, lying about work experience or education, or other serious issues. However, not all red flags are the same. Some might be small and not that serious, depending on the job. An employment background check is a normal part of the screening process for many jobs. If youve gotten this far in the hiring process and have been honest with your potential employer, you likely dont have to stress about what employers look for in a background check.
